Impulse control disorder is a mental problem in which a person faces trouble to control their emotions and behavior. The behavior of the person usually violates the norms of society.
This includes another behavioral disorder such as Kleptomania, pyromania, conduct disorder, etc. Male are more prominent in impulse disorder than females. This disorder is generally overlooked and over-judged Treatment for this disorder have used the psychotherapies, drugs, behavioral therapy, etc,
